黑狐家游戏

性能测试吞吐率如何计算,深入解析性能测试吞吐率,计算方法与优化策略

欧气 0 0

本文目录导读:

  1. 吞吐率的定义
  2. 吞吐率的计算方法
  3. 优化策略

在当今信息化时代,性能测试已成为确保系统稳定、高效运行的重要手段,吞吐率作为衡量系统性能的关键指标,其计算方法与优化策略备受关注,本文将从吞吐率的定义入手,详细阐述其计算方法,并结合实际案例,探讨优化策略。

吞吐率的定义

吞吐率是指在单位时间内,系统处理请求数量的度量,通常以每秒请求数(RPS)、每秒事务数(TPS)或每秒数据量(MBPS)等指标表示,吞吐率越高,说明系统性能越好。

吞吐率的计算方法

1、实际测试法

实际测试法是通过模拟真实场景,对系统进行压力测试,获取系统在特定负载下的吞吐率,具体步骤如下:

性能测试吞吐率如何计算,深入解析性能测试吞吐率,计算方法与优化策略

图片来源于网络,如有侵权联系删除

(1)搭建测试环境,确保测试工具与被测系统兼容。

(2)根据业务需求,确定测试场景和测试数据。

(3)配置测试工具,设置测试参数,如并发用户数、请求类型等。

(4)启动测试,记录系统在特定负载下的吞吐率。

(5)分析测试结果,评估系统性能。

2、理论计算法

理论计算法是根据系统架构、硬件配置等因素,估算系统在理想状态下的吞吐率,具体步骤如下:

(1)分析系统架构,确定关键性能瓶颈。

(2)查询相关硬件配置参数,如CPU、内存、磁盘等。

性能测试吞吐率如何计算,深入解析性能测试吞吐率,计算方法与优化策略

图片来源于网络,如有侵权联系删除

(3)根据硬件性能参数,估算系统在理想状态下的吞吐率。

(4)结合实际测试结果,评估系统性能。

优化策略

1、优化硬件资源

(1)提高CPU性能:通过升级CPU、增加核心数等方式,提高系统处理能力。

(2)增加内存容量:提高内存容量,降低内存瓶颈。

(3)优化存储系统:采用高速存储设备,提高数据读写速度。

2、优化软件资源

(1)优化代码:对关键代码进行优化,提高执行效率。

(2)使用缓存:合理使用缓存技术,减少数据库访问次数。

性能测试吞吐率如何计算,深入解析性能测试吞吐率,计算方法与优化策略

图片来源于网络,如有侵权联系删除

(3)负载均衡:通过负载均衡技术,实现请求分发,提高系统并发处理能力。

3、优化网络资源

(1)优化网络拓扑:合理规划网络拓扑,降低网络延迟。

(2)使用CDN:通过CDN技术,提高数据传输速度。

(3)优化DNS解析:优化DNS解析过程,降低解析时间。

吞吐率作为衡量系统性能的关键指标,其计算方法与优化策略对系统稳定、高效运行至关重要,在实际应用中,应根据系统特点,结合实际测试结果,采取针对性的优化措施,以提高系统性能,通过本文的阐述,希望能为广大读者提供一定的参考价值。

标签: #性能测试吞吐率

黑狐家游戏
  • 评论列表

留言评论